Output dd85c4b8918a8750da81640fcced2fe4972456c66e9a68fd8054dd953d930421:0

value
27979584
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f8b3beac561447d8c836e18e02bf711d263b9afe OP_EQUAL
address
3QN2q1LFGp2iaUv9hjYCG2TYkmcnThPpxj
transaction
dd85c4b8918a8750da81640fcced2fe4972456c66e9a68fd8054dd953d930421
confirmations
468054
spent
true